The Punjab Arhtiya Association met with the Parliamentary Standing Committee led by Charanjit Singh Channi to address critical issues facing grain market agents. Key demands include increasing commission rates from ₹50 to ₹64 per quintal, which have been frozen since 2020. They also sought a 50% hike in labor wages due to a decade of stagnation and highlighted practical difficulties in implementing EPF/PPF for migrant workers. Other concerns raised included grain storage shortages, wheat lifting delays, and the need for a separate policy for hybrid paddy seeds. The committee assured that these matters would be conveyed to the Central Government.
